Ingredients
- 2 cups sugar
- 1 pound strawberries, hulled and sliced
- 1/2 cup tightly packed fresh basil leaves
- 2 cups fresh lemon juice
- Ice, for serving
- Sliced lemons, for garnish
Directions
Bring 1 cup water to a boil in a medium saucepan. Add the sugar and stir until it dissolves. Add the strawberries and basil and continue to simmer for 5 minutes. Remove from the heat and let steep until completely cool. Strain the strawberry mixture and discard the solids.
In a 1-gallon container, add the lemon juice, 14 cups cold water and the strawberry basil syrup. Stir until well mixed. Pour the lemonade over a glass of ice, and top with a slice of lemon.

Normally I shy away from Paula Deen recipes (I like to eat healthy, but I wanted to make a basil lemonade for Mother's Day. I had a pint of raspberries, which tied into the meal, and used them instead of the strawberries. I'd probably omit all the berries in the future. They overpowered the simplicity of the basil/lemon combination. I also only added 12 cups of water, and found it to be a little watery.
